How to use a 6h Go/No-Go Plug Gauge correctly

To ensure valid results when inspecting an internal thread specified as 6h, follow standard best practices: clean the thread before inspection to remove chips and debris; apply gauges without forcing them—Go must enter smoothly and fully if the part is acceptable; and store gauges according to manufacturer guidance to preserve their calibration. Recording results and integrating gauge checks into the process control plan helps maintain traceability and prevents out-of-spec components from reaching assembly.
